Ascension Lutheran School, located in Landover Hills, Maryland, was founded in 1952 as a ministry of Ascension Lutheran Church.  The members of Ascension Church established a Kindergarten program which operated in the church's chapel.

In 1964 the decision was made to expand Ascension School and develop a full elementary program, and in 1967, Ascension's first 6th grade class was graduated. In 1993, a Middle School was added to that program. In 2001, four new classrooms, a music room, and a renovated Kindergarten room were dedicated to the glory of God.

Ascension is accredited by the Middle States Commission of Elementary Schools and National Lutheran Schools Accreditation.  Ascension is also a State of Maryland Approved School, which means that students that take Algebra 1 and Spanish 1 can receive high school credit.

Ascension offers a strong preparatory academic curriculum and presents an experienced and caring faculty.  At Ascension we strongly affirm that  The Christian Teacher Makes the Difference in the quality of the educational program.  With a student body of less than two hundred, we are small enough to address the needs of the individual child in caring, Christ-centered, context.  

Ascension graduates are highly sought out by area secondary schools.  Each year, Ascension graduates are accepted into prestigious private schools such as Archbishop Carroll, Elizabeth Seton, DeMatha, and Bishop McNamara.  Many of our students also qualify for the special science and technology programs offered by a select group of public high schools such as Eleanor Roosevelt and C.H. Flowers. The excellent foundation in study skills which is emphasized at Ascension is well known and respected by the area high schools.
